By Patrick Lenz
Are looking to research all approximately Ruby on Rails, the internet program framework that's inspiring builders around the globe?
This functional hands-on consultant for first-time Ruby on Rails programmers will stroll you thru fitting the mandatory software program on a home windows, Mac or Linux machine. And earlier than you get coding, a complete bankruptcy is dedicated to item orientated programming in Ruby, so you'll be thoroughly convinced with the Ruby language ahead of you start operating with Rails.
the instance program that the booklet builds - a user-generated information website - is equipped upon with each one following bankruptcy, and ideas equivalent to classes, cookies and easy AJAX utilization are progressively brought. assorted points of Rails, corresponding to ActiveRecord, migrations and automatic trying out are explored with every one characteristic that's extra to the appliance.
The booklet finishes with chapters on debugging, benchmarking and deployment to a stay net server.
by means of the tip of the booklet, you'll have equipped a fully-featured net 2.0 software and deployed it to the net. And all code is up to date for Rails 1.2, so that you can commence coding instantly with the newest model of Rails.
Read Online or Download Build Your Own Ruby on Rails Web Applications PDF
Best web development books
A hands-on advisor to construction cellular functions, specialist Android program improvement beneficial properties concise and compelling examples that aid you quick build real-world cellular functions for Android telephones. totally updated for model 1. zero of the Android software program improvement equipment, it covers all of the crucial positive factors, and explores the complex services of Android (including GPS, accelerometers, and historical past prone) that can assist you build more and more advanced, helpful, and cutting edge cellular functions for Android telephones.
What this booklet comprises * An creation to cellular improvement, Android, and the way to start. * An in-depth examine Android purposes and their lifestyles cycle, the applying happen, Intents, and utilizing exterior assets. * info for growing complicated and compelling person interfaces by utilizing, extending, and growing your individual layouts and perspectives and utilizing Menus. * an in depth examine info garage, retrieval, and sharing utilizing personal tastes, documents, databases, and content material prone. * directions for benefiting from cellular portability by way of developing wealthy map-based functions in addition to utilizing location-based prone and the geocoder. * a glance on the strength of history companies, utilizing threads, and a close examine Notifications. * assurance of Android's conversation skills together with SMS, the telephony APIs, community administration, and a advisor to utilizing web assets * info for utilizing Android undefined, together with media recording and playback, utilizing the digicam, accelerometers, and compass sensors. * complicated improvement subject matters together with protection, IPC, complex 2nd / 3D snap shots suggestions, and person? interplay.
Who this publication is for
This e-book is for an individual drawn to developing purposes for the Android cellphone platform. It comprises info that may be worthwhile even if you're an skilled cellular developer or making your first foray, through Android, into writing cellular functions. it is going to supply the grounding and data you must write functions utilizing the present SDK, besides the flexibleness to fast adapt to destiny enhancements.
With approximately ten years given that its first free up, Microsoft’s . internet Framework four. five is without doubt one of the such a lot strong improvement applied sciences to create informal, enterprise, or firm functions. It has advanced right into a very solid framework and good framework for constructing functions, with an exceptional center, known as the CLR (Common Language Runtime) Microsoft . internet Framework four. five contains monstrous adjustments and allows smooth program and UI development.
Microsoft . web Framework four. five Quickstart Cookbook goals to offer you a run during the most enjoyable gains of the newest model. you'll event all of the flavors of . web four. five palms on. The “How-to” recipes combine the best components for a last flavor of the main appetizing positive aspects and features. The e-book is written in a fashion that allows you to dip out and in of the chapters.
The publication is stuffed with useful code examples which are designed to obviously exemplify different positive factors and their purposes in real-world improvement. all of the chapters and recipes are innovative and in response to the clean gains on . internet Framework four. 5.
The booklet will commence by means of educating you to construct a contemporary UI program and enhance it to make it home windows eight smooth UI apps lifecycle model-compliant. you are going to create a conveyable library and throttle info resource updating delays. in the direction of the top of the publication, you are going to create you first net API.
Dreamweaver CS4 is an immense leap forward when it comes to integration with the remainder of the CS4 suite (Flash, Fireworks, Photoshop, and so on. ), and in addition contains complete host of interesting positive factors of its personal. the basic consultant to Dreamweaver CS4 with CSS, Ajax, and personal home page concentrates on getting the main out of Dreamweaver CS4, instead of going into each menu merchandise and toolbar icon.
Make the most of the enhanced functionality and decreased reminiscence specifications of personal home page model 7, and learn how to make the most of the hot integrated Hypertext Preprocessor features and lines comparable to typed variable enforcement with declare(strict_types=1) and the hot on hand information forms, scalar kind declarations for functionality arguments and go back statements, consistent arrays utilizing define(), argument unpacking with the .
- Foundation XML and E4X for Flash and Flex
- Accelerated DOM Scripting with Ajax, APIs, and Libraries
- HTML & CSS: The Good Parts
- SignalR: Real-time Application Development
Additional resources for Build Your Own Ruby on Rails Web Applications
Rb $ cd .. 9. Confirmation of a successful RubyGems installation Are you getting the hang of this command line thing? Good! We now have another new command at our fingertips: gem. 9 shows. We’ll use the gem command to install Rails. Installing Rails on a Mac Whew! After eight pages of installation instructions, we’re finally here: the installation of the Rails framework. Don’t despair—it’s all been worth it. Plus, in contrast to the Windows users, you’ll have a much easier upgrade path the next time a new version of Ruby or Rails is released (which I’ll explain later).
0" applications. We’ll style it with Cascading Style Sheets (CSS) and enhance it with visual effects. ❑ We’ll create clean URLs for all the pages on our site. Clean URLs (also known as search engine friendly URLs) are usually brief and easily read when they appear in the browser status bar. ) ❑ We’ll create a user registration system that allows users to log in with their usernames and passwords. ❑ We’ll create two different views: the homepage of our application, and the story queue containing stories that haven’t yet received enough votes to appear on the homepage.
It’s possible to run the MySQL database server as the root user, but for security reasons you’re better off creating a special user that is dedicated to running this process. We’ll name the user mysql. 37 Chapter 2: Getting Started To create this user, enter the following commands: $ groupadd mysql $ useradd -g mysql mysql From the mysql directory, run the following script, which will install the default databases for MySQL to use: $ scripts/mysql_install_db --user=mysql Finally, we should secure the data directory in which our precious database information will reside.
Build Your Own Ruby on Rails Web Applications by Patrick Lenz